Ver Mensaje Individual
  #3 (permalink)  
Antiguo 29/04/2013, 09:52
diurno10
(Desactivado)
 
Fecha de Ingreso: abril-2013
Ubicación: rosario
Mensajes: 248
Antigüedad: 11 años, 6 meses
Puntos: 17
Respuesta: knockout - Jquery... Saber que fila poner en modo Edicion...

Yo lo encararía de esta manera:

jQuery(tabla tr td [botonedit]).click(function){
var _this = jQuery(this);
var _fila = jQuery(_this).parent('td').parent('tr);
jQuery(_fila).prev().find(input[type="text"]).show();
}

Tradusco lo que hice, primero selecciono el tr de la tabla donde estoy parado, es decir el padre del boton, luego tengo que ir a la columna anterior donde se encuentra la caja de texto, por eso utilizo jQuery(_fila).prev() y luego busco una caja de texto con find, ya que se q es una sola y la muestro con show().

PD: entiendo q tu tabla tiene este formato

|---------------|------------------|
|label | boton editar |
|---------------|------------------|
|caja texto | boton cancel |
|---------------|------------------|

Cualquier cosa me avisas.